Maharashtra Agriculture Minister Manikrao Kokate's plea for a stay on his conviction and sentencing in a 1995 cheating case was adjourned till March 5. The court is awaiting the record and proceedings of the trial court. The adjournment came after a woman intervener sought time to challenge the rejection of her application.
